Por si a alguien le interesa el tema os explico que es lo que estoy intentando hacer.
El iomega iconnect es un chisme al que se le conectan discos duros usb y establece una red wifi o por cable para que estos discos funcionen como si fueran NAS con certificación DNLA. Por lo tanto si conectamos un disco usb al iconnect y con una tele nos conectamos al iconnect podemos ver las peliculas o la musica que tengamos en los discos duros. Es algo parecido al synology diskstation 2 pero mucho mas barato (29 euros en worten).
http://go.iomega.com/es/products/net.../?partner=4715
Para el funcionamiento DNLA el aparato tiene dentro un twonky, como también lo tiene el synology.
El problema se plantea porque las televisiones samsung ven los archivos que están en los discos usb conectados al iconnect pero solo puede reproducir los avi y los mpg. y tampoco funcionan las teclas de pausa, avance y retroceso rápido.
Es curioso que si a las peliculas que tienes en los discos le cambias la extension y le pones .avi aunque sean mkv o mov, ya el samsung si las reproduce.
El tema es que esto es solucionable haciendo esto:
1) In your browser, go to 'https://your_ip/support.html ' where 'your_ip' is your iConnect IP.
2) Click 'Support Access' and enable the option 'allow remote access for support (SSH and SFTP)'
This will allow you to connect to your iOmega iConnect using SSH. I have Ubuntu installed so I have ssh/sftp available.
3) Connect to the iOmega using this command : sftp root@your_ip
Where 'your_ip" is your iConnect ip. You will be prompted for a password. It's 'soho' + your admin password. For example, if your admin password is 'apple', the password would be 'sohoapple'
4) Once you're logged in, go to '/boot/images' . This folder contains cramfs images that contain the iConnect applications including twonky. They're usually mounted as read only mounts, so you can't really modify the twonky settings directly on the iConnect since the mount is read only. You will need to download the image from the iConnect, decompress it, modify the twonky setting, compress the files again then copy back the image to the iConnect.
5) The image you need to work with is called 'apps'. Download it your computer using this command (using your sftp session): get apps
6) After the transfer is complete, you need to decompress the file using the 'cramfsck' command. I have it available on my ubuntu install. Here's an example. This command will create a folder called 'apps_dir' with the extracted content: cramfs -x apps_dir apps
7) After extracting the content on your computer, you need to edit the file : apps_dir/usr/local/twonky/resources/clients.db
Search for 'NA:Generic DLNA 1.5' .. you will find the following section. This is the client spec that twonky assigns to the Samsung TV.
ID:049
NA:Generic DLNA 1.5
HHLNADOC/1.50
HP:chunked
XMLNA15
DB:AUTO
You need to replace it with the following:
ID:049
NA:Generic DLNA 1.5
HHLNADOC/1.50
HP:chunked
XMLNA15
XMATETIME
DB:AUTO
DL:MP4DLNA
MT:mkv video/MP4V-ES
MT:avi,divx video/x-divx
MT:mp4 video/MP4V-ES
MT:mpeg,mpeg2,vdr,spts,tp,ts,m2ts video/mpeg
MT:ogg audio/x-ogg
8) Save the file.
9) Now you need to re-create the image with the changes. You do this by running this command: mkcramfs apps_dir apps_patched
This will create a cramfs file called apps_patched with the changes that you just did. Now using your sftp session that you opened earlier, you need to upload this file to your iConnect. You do this by running this command: put apps_patched
10) Now all you need is to replace the old 'apps' file with the new one that you just created. Open another terminal and run this command: ssh root@your_ip
you will be prompted to login, use the same password as before: soho + admin password
11) go to /boot/images and run this command: mv -b apps_patched apps
this will rename apps_patched to apps and it will backup your original apps file as apps~
12) Restart you iConnect.
Como yo no tengo ni puñetera idea de linux he hecho lo siguiente:
Con winscp desde windows he entrado al iconnect y me bajado el archivo comprimido cramfs "apps" por lo tanto ya tengo el archivo que hay que descomprimir para modificar el archivo clients.db.
Ya solo quedaría descomprimirlo, modificar el archivo, comprimirlo otra vez y sustituir con winSCP un archivo por otro.
Bueno, pues en ese paso estoy, no tengo muy claro como hacerlo pero tengo que agradecer la gran ayuda que me ha prestado y me está prestando Chucky11, un maestro de este foro, creo que al final podremos conseguirlo.
Ire posteando los avances que se vayan produciendo para que todos podamos compartir la información
Si podemos hacerlo creo que el cacharro por el precio que tiene es bastante interesante y podemos aprovechar los discos duros usb que tengamos para convertirlos en NAS.
Si alguien puede prestar un poco de ayuda, también se agradece.
Saludos